9' snook rod KR guide train
Posted by: Tyler Reinert (---)
Date: October 04, 2021 05:57PM

My friend and I are building a 8'11 American tackle snook rod got the guides taped on and load tested it casts great (thank you to everyone that steered me toward using the KR concept on a longer rod like this) I was wondering would it add any use/protection to use an underwrap on the guides. I've heard others say no before but it seems like alot of pressure on a relatively small foot directly against the blank.

Re: 9' snook rod KR guide train
Posted by: Herb Ladenheim (---)
Date: October 04, 2021 07:28PM

Not if you prep feet properly - no burrs.
Also - fill the tunnels first - drip by drip. Don't let the tunnels get dry - otherwise you will get bubbles under the wrap and stop the wicking. Let the finish wick all the way to the guide foot end. It will also wick under the guide feet - adding cushioning.

Re: 9' snook rod KR guide train
Posted by: Lynn Behler (---.44.66.72.res-cmts.leh.ptd.net)
Date: October 05, 2021 06:30PM

I wouldn't prep the feet unless you absolutely have to. It compromises the outer finish of the guide.

Re: 9' snook rod KR guide train
Posted by: Tyler Reinert (---)
Date: October 05, 2021 07:49PM

That's what I was told by Jim Ising as well that it will compromise the corrosion resistant properties. The guides are pretty nicely shaped from the factory especially the KTs and KBs. I'll just wrap them without any underwrap or prep. We put a crazy amount of pressure on the snook we target for the first 10-20 seconds of the fight and wasn't sure if the small feet will damage the blank but that doesn't seem to be the case.
